Brawl Erupts at MSG as Rangers and Devils Drop the Gloves

A wild scene unfolded at Madison Square Garden on Wednesday night. Just two seconds after the puck drop between the New York Rangers and New Jersey Devils (Rangers-Devils), a massive brawl erupted, involving all ten players on the ice.

Rangers-Devils Rematch Ignites Mayhem

The mayhem began with a grudge match. Fiery Rangers rookie Matt Rempe and Devils defenseman Kurtis MacDermid, with bad blood from a previous encounter, immediately dropped the gloves and started fighting after the faceoff. The situation escalated quickly, with all players on the ice joining the fray.

However, the main event remained between Rempe and MacDermid, whose fight continued even after others broke apart.

Heavy Penalties and Coaching Clash

The consequences were severe. Four players from each team were ejected for their roles in the brawl: Rempe, Jacob Trouba, K’Andre Miller, and Barclay Goodrow for the Rangers; and Kevin Bahl, John Marino, Chris Tierney, and MacDermid for the Devils.

The Rangers-Devils game had all eight players received game misconduct penalties. The brawl even spilled over to the coaches’ benches, with Rangers head coach Peter Laviolette and Devils interim coach Travis Green getting into a heated argument.

Rempe’s Notorious Brawling History

This wasn’t Rempe’s first brush with controversy. The 21-year-old has gained a reputation for brawling in his short NHL career, just ten games in.

In his three meetings with the Devils alone, he’s amassed a staggering 47 penalty minutes, two fights, and three game misconducts in a mere 5:03 of ice time. Devils coach Travis Green wasn’t shy about criticizing Rempe’s previous actions, calling them “predatory” and suggesting intentional injury.
